The Tiffen 43mm GlimmerGlass Density/Grade Diffusion Glass Filter is a specialized photography accessory designed to soften and diffuse light, reducing harshness and adding a dreamy, ethereal quality to images. Let's examine its pros and cons:
Pros:1. High-quality construction: Tiffen is a reputable brand known for producing durable, high-quality filters. The GlimmerGlass filter is no exception, with a well-crafted design that ensures consistent performance.
2. Versatile diffusion: The filter offers various density/grade options, allowing photographers to choose the level of diffusion that best suits their needs.
3. Reduces harshness: By softening light, the GlimmerGlass filter helps to eliminate harsh shadows and reflections, resulting in more flattering and evenly lit images.
4. Enhances depth: The filter's diffusion properties can help create a sense of depth and dimension in photographs, making them more visually appealing.
Cons:1. Limited application: The GlimmerGlass filter is primarily designed for use in softening outdoor or studio lighting. It may not be as effective in other shooting scenarios, such as landscape photography or macro work.
2. Reduced contrast: The filter's diffusion properties can result in a loss of contrast, which some photographers may find undesirable.
3. Potential vignetting: On wide-angle lenses, the filter may cause vignetting, a darkening of the corners of the image.
4. Cost: Tiffen filters are generally more expensive than other brands, so the GlimmerGlass filter may not be within every photographer's budget.
